When selecting a baby bat set, it is critical to reflect on the materials used. The items should be free from harmful chemicals and made from non-toxic materials. Look for certifications such as "BPA-free" or "phthalate-free" on labels, as these signify a product's safety for an infant’s health.

Having safe materials not only protects your child but also ensures peace of mind during the bathing process. Parents naturally want the best for their little ones, and investing in a safe product shouldn’t be a secondary thought.

It’s also essential to establish guidelines when using the baby bat set. Here are some recommendations:

  1. Always Supervise: Never leave your baby unattended during bath time, regardless of how safe the set may be.
  2. Temperature Check: Before placing your baby in the water, ensure the temperature is comfortable and safe. The ideal range is around 37 to 38 degrees Celsius.
  3. Regularly Inspect Toys: Check bath toys for mold or damage, ensuring they remain safe for use.
  4. Read Instructions: Each product might have specific usage guidelines, so keep the manual on hand.

Evaluating Material Quality

Material quality is a cornerstone of safety. The components of a baby bat set often include soft toys, fabric elements, and various accessories. Each of these must adhere to stringent safety regulations. For instance, toxic substances such as lead and phthalates should be entirely absent. Parents should look for certifications from recognized authorities, such as ASTM International or EN71 standards, which indicate that products have undergone rigorous testing for safety.

Here are key points to consider when evaluating material quality:

  • Non-Toxic Materials: Ensure that materials used are free from harmful chemicals. Look for labels indicating non-toxic or safe for kids.
  • Durability: Materials should not just be safe but also sturdy. Items may be subject to wear and tear as kids grow and play, so they need to withstand that wear.
  • Ease of Cleaning: In the world of infants, spills and slobber are just part of the game. Fabrics that can be easily cleaned or are machine washable can keep the set hygienic.

Prices can vary significantly depending on the quality of materials. Generally, opting for higher quality might be a more sound investment, ensuring safety with durability.

Understanding Age Appropriateness

Age appropriateness can’t be overlooked when pondering safety. As children develop, their abilities, needs, and safety requirements evolve. Selecting a bat set designed specifically for a certain age group ensures that it won’t only engage the child but also provide a safe experience.

There are several points to address on this topic:

  • Recommended Age Guidelines: Always check the manufacturer's suggested age range. These guidelines are based on developmental milestones and safety concerns.
  • Hazardous Small Parts: Baby bat sets that are made for older children may include small parts. These can pose choking risks for younger babies who are still exploring their world by putting things in their mouths.
  • Adaptability: Some baby bat sets grow alongside the child. Multi-functional sets can be a good way to ensure long-term use while keeping safety in check. For example, a toy designed for an infant might transform into something usable for a toddler, making it easier for safety and fun to coexist.
